About 9-[4-[3-(2-azatricyclo[3.3.1.13,7]decan-2-yl)phenyl]-6-carbazol-9-yl-1,3,5-triazin-2-yl]-3-phenylcarbazole

9-[4-[3-(2-azatricyclo[3.3.1.13,7]decan-2-yl)phenyl]-6-carbazol-9-yl-1,3,5-triazin-2-yl]-3-phenylcarbazole (PubChem CID 170152580) has the molecular formula C48H38N6 and a molecular weight of 698.87 g/mol. Its IUPAC name is 9-[4-[3-(2-azatricyclo[3.3.1.13,7]decan-2-yl)phenyl]-6-carbazol-9-yl-1,3,5-triazin-2-yl]-3-phenylcarbazole.
